DEP or Data Execution Prevention is used in 2 ways : Software and hardware.
Hardware DEP depends on your systems processor, but this seems software DEP. on bootup.
What you experience typically happens if you're trying to execute software on bootup that your hardware doesn't support.
However ,please check your DEP settings to see which option you have selected.
R-click My Computer > Properties
You'll get the System Properties panel.
Select the Advanced tab ,then select Performance ,then Settings.
In the resulting Performance Options panel ,select Data Execution Prevention.
On this "page" , you'll have 2 options:
"Turn on DEP for essential Windows programs and Services only"
OR
"Turn on DEP for all programs and services except those I select."
In general ,it's easier to just select the 1st option > Windows programs and services.
It makes working with non Windows software more convenient.
If you have selected the 2nd option , you have the choice to turn off DEP for programs you specify.
In my view more cumbersome ,but for some it may appear to be safer.
